Supported devices and compatibility
PioneerIPTV generally supports the following device categories:
- Android TV and phones: Native apps (APK) or third-party players like IPTV Smarters.
- Amazon Fire TV / Firestick: Sideloaded APKs or available from third-party app stores.
- Smart TVs (Samsung, LG): WebOS or Tizen via compatible IPTV apps or external devices (Android TV box).
- MAG and Enigma2 boxes: IPTV portal settings and M3U playlists.
- Kodi: IPTV add-ons for M3U playlists and EPG integration.
Bandwidth and hardware recommendations
- HD streams: Minimum 5–8 Mbps per stream.
- Full HD: 8–12 Mbps per stream.
- 4K: 25+ Mbps per stream and a capable decoder.
- Wired Ethernet is preferred for set-top boxes; dual-band Wi‑Fi (5GHz) for TVs and sticks.
How to set up PioneerIPTV (step-by-step)
Setup steps vary by device, but the core process is consistent: subscribe, receive credentials, configure app or device, test playback.
General setup steps
- Subscribe: Choose a PioneerIPTV plan that matches your channel and connection needs.
- Receive credentials: You’ll be given an M3U URL, Xtream Codes (username/password/portal), or a direct app link.
- Install the app: Use the official PioneerIPTV app or a compatible player (IPTV Smarters, TiviMate, Kodi).
- Enter credentials: Input the M3U link or Xtream credentials into the app’s account setup.
- Configure EPG: Link the EPG source if separate; set time zone and channel grouping.
- Test channels: Verify live TV, VOD, and EPG functionality across a few channels and at different times.
Device-specific tips
- Firestick: Use a sideload manager like Downloader; enable apps from unknown sources if the app isn’t in the store.
- Android TV: Install the APK from a trusted source; grant network permissions.
- MAG box: Enter the portal URL under network settings and reboot the box.
- Kodi: Install a PVR IPTV Simple Client and paste the M3U URL; configure guide settings for EPG.
Troubleshooting and optimization tips
- Buffering: Check internet speed, switch to Ethernet, reduce simultaneous streams, or lower stream quality.
- Channel errors: Restart the app, re-enter credentials, or request a refreshed playlist from support.
- EPG mismatches: Confirm the correct EPG URL and time zone; a resync may be needed.

Legal and billing considerations in the UAE
When choosing any IPTV provider, ensure the service has the rights to distribute channels in your region. Unauthorized streams can expose users to service disruptions or legal issues. Confirm billing practices, refund policies, and customer support responsiveness before subscribing. Reliable providers typically offer short trial periods or money-back guarantees.
